RebelPyro Management Teams Up With Kung Fu Factory 

RebelPyro Management has teamed up with the video game development team Kung Fu Factory to completely level the playing field by bringing the unsigned underground to the masses via the recently released arcade stlye mixed martial arts game,'Supremacy MMA' (Kung Fu Factory/505 Games)! Joining some of the biggest names from the Victory and Sumerian Records rosters, RebelPyro bands Ænimus, Etched In Stone and Journal each have the following track featured on the recently released video game:

Ænimus - The Grasp Of Ruin
Etched In Stone - Birth Of Unknown
Journal - Conducting With Passion From The Grave

Victory Records Partners With 505 Games For Supremacy MMA

click to enlargeChicago, IL—Global videogame publisher 505 Games announced today  its partnership with Victory Records- the Chicago-based music label known for its roster of hardcore punk and metal bands- and has revealed that five of Victory’s artists will be featured on the soundtrack for 505 Games’ upcoming no-holds barred fighting game, Supremacy MMA™.

 

Victory Records acts and songs set to appear in Supremacy MMA are:

 

·         Destrophy - “Reconnect” (See a live performance here)

·         Taproot  - “Stolage”

·         Bury Your Dead - “Broken Body”

·         Emmure - “10 Signs You Should Leave

·         Within the Ruins - “Invade”, “Versus”, “The Carouser”, “Ataxia”, “Roads”

Headed to Xbox 360® video game and entertainment system from Microsoft and the PlayStation®3 computer entertainment system, Supremacy MMA raises the bar in the MMA space by bringing an unprecedented level of fluid combat, intuitive controls and true-to-the-sport brutality under the guidance of the talent behind titles like the original UFC (Dreamcast), The Warriors, Mortal Kombat: Armageddon, Scarface and most recently UFC Undisputed 2009.

 

Published by 505 Games, a global game publisher, and in development at Kung Fu Factory, Supremacy MMA is slated for release June, 2011 on Xbox 360® video game and entertainment system from Microsoft and the PlayStation®3 computer entertainment system.
